Key Responsibilities

  • •Design, oversee, and continuously improve the predictive maintenance program, including inspection schedules and equipment selection for inclusion based on criticality and reliability objectives.
  • •Determine predictive maintenance methodologies, and specify selection, calibration requirements, and appropriate use of predictive testing equipment.
  • •Apply advanced predictive tools (vibration analysis, thermography, oil analysis) to assess equipment condition, anticipate failures, interpret data, and refine program parameters.
  • •Provide technical leadership and instruction to maintenance technicians and employees on predictive maintenance techniques, procedures, and performance evaluation against standards.
  • •Lead troubleshooting and root-cause analyses for complex mechanical, electrical, and control system issues; evaluate corrective maintenance strategies and deliver analytical reports to leadership.

Key Requirements

  • •CMRT certification (required) and demonstrated competency across the four CMRT domains: maintenance practices, preventive & predictive maintenance, troubleshooting & analysis, and corrective maintenance.
  • •Minimum of 2 years of experience in industrial maintenance, reliability engineering, or related technical roles requiring independent judgment.
  • •Advanced working knowledge of mechanical systems, electrical circuits, PLCs, hydraulics, pneumatics, and applicable safety standards.
  • •Strong analytical, diagnostic, and problem-solving capabilities to support predictive maintenance decisions and investigations.
  • •High school diploma or equivalent required; Bachelor's degree and technical or specialized training highly preferred.
